出馬 shutsuba
shutsuba
Noun
, Suru Verb
1. running (for election); coming forward as a candidate
Intransitive
Noun
, Suru Verb
2. going on horseback (to a battle)
Intransitive
, Dated
Noun
, Suru Verb
3. going in person
Intransitive
karewa daitōryōsenkyoni shutsuba shinai kotoni kimeta.
He chose not to run for the presidential election.
